What is the difference in a virus and bacteria?

A virus, a microscopic organism, is incapable of reproducing outside its host cell. A bacterium (or single-celled organism) reproduces by splitting itself into two. Viruses can be as small as 20 nanometers, while bacteria can grow up to 1 micron.

Viruses spread easily through contact with infected bodily tissues, such as saliva and urine, semen, vaginal secretions or pus. Bacteria are usually spread through direct contact with contaminated objects or surfaces.

Viruses can get into our bodies through cuts and scrapes on the skin, bites, and other injuries. They may also enter through the nose, mouth, eyes, ears, vagina, rectum , or anus.

Bacteria can enter our bodies through wounds, cuts, scrapes, burns, insect stings, or other breaks in our skin. They may also come into our bodies through food, water, air, soil, dust, or animals.

What should I be eating?

Get lots of fruits & vegetables. These vegetables and fruits are rich in vitamins and minerals that will keep your immune system strong. They are also rich in fiber, which is good for digestion and makes fruits and vegetables filling. Aim to eat five to six servings of fruit each day.

Drink plenty of water. Water helps flush toxins out of your body and makes you feel fuller between meals. Drink about eight glasses each day.

Choose whole grains over refined grains. Whole grains contain all of their nutrients, including B vitamins and iron. Some nutrients have been removed from refined grains.

Avoid sugary drinks. Sugary drinks are high in empty calories and can lead to obesity. Instead, drink water, milk, or unsweetened Tea.

Avoid fast food. Fast food has little nutritional value. While it might taste good, it won't give your body the energy it needs to function properly. Stick to healthier options such as salads, soups, sandwiches, and pasta dishes.
